When fuel is burned in oxygen, this is called combustion. Depending on the fuel used, the chemical reaction will be different. Taking propane gas, as an example:
CH3CH2CH3 + 5O2 ---> 3CO2 + 4H2O
All combustion reactions of fuel will result in CO2 and H2O.
